Output 3904cb4299edf11d43309d0063c528e17ec38eaa1cd7b1cbfe3c6a6068351b9a:0

value
388978523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59df3c9f4e5805d2000a88a73df29b7260f6232b OP_EQUAL
address
39tDVP6oRvAwXdRcBFTuwwDcxFkNd9Yx9j
transaction
3904cb4299edf11d43309d0063c528e17ec38eaa1cd7b1cbfe3c6a6068351b9a
spent
true